Originally posted by eyescream
I thought GS only has 300 and 430...
but oh well...I dunno, not sure....
they have gs300 and gs400 until 01....the newest one is gs430/no more gs400.
As for the gs400/s2000. I own one and it's pretty close race especially on the h/w. Just make sure you're in your powerband(vtec) if you dropped on the h/w. As for drag, it's a little easier. For some reason the 1st gear of the gs400 is extremely weak, but the second gear for that car is where it putted down the power.
Took mine to the track last year and the best that i ran was 14.4.
